我很困惑。我的 Minecraft 服务器的端口转发不起作用。我的路由器是华为 B311-221,我使用 Windows 10 Pro 来托管它。我尝试检查每一项开放端口,但没有结果!连接到我的家庭网络工作正常。
我现在能做什么?
我尝试过:
- 启用端口转发(在路由器配置页面上称为虚拟服务器)
- 在 CP 上启用特殊应用程序
- 配置防火墙的 25565 端口
- 为所有 Java 内容配置防火墙
- 已禁用防火墙
ipconfig 输出
Windows-IP-Konfiguration
Ethernet-Adapter Ethernet 2:
Verbindungsspezifisches DNS-Suffix:
Verbindungslokale IPv6-Adresse . : fe80::84d2:af3d:7f4c:5287%15
IPv4-Adresse . . . . . . . . . . : 192.168.56.1
Subnetzmaske . . . . . . . . . . : 255.255.255.0
Standardgateway . . . . . . . . . :
Drahtlos-LAN-Adapter LAN-Verbindung* 9:
Medienstatus. . . . . . . . . . . : Medium getrennt
Verbindungsspezifisches DNS-Suffix:
Drahtlos-LAN-Adapter LAN-Verbindung* 11:
Medienstatus. . . . . . . . . . . : Medium getrennt
Verbindungsspezifisches DNS-Suffix:
Drahtlos-LAN-Adapter WLAN:
Verbindungsspezifisches DNS-Suffix:
IPv6-Adresse. . . . . . . . . . . : fdd8:8adc:64af:d500:4196:1ed4:73d6:d773
Temporäre IPv6-Adresse. . . . . . : fdd8:8adc:64af:d500:a958:5879:badc:a6f2
Verbindungslokale IPv6-Adresse . : fe80::4196:1ed4:73d6:d773%8
IPv4-Adresse . . . . . . . . . . : 192.168.1.175
Subnetzmaske . . . . . . . . . . : 255.255.255.0
Standardgateway . . . . . . . . . : 192.168.1.1
答案1
您对端口转发配置不太清楚。我知道您是在客户端(在 Windows 中)进行的。如果不是这样,请纠正我。但是,端口转发需要在为您所在位置提供互联网的路由器、调制解调器等上进行。在 Windows 中执行此操作是行不通的。根据我的经验,您不需要使用防火墙,但这也没什么坏处。进入路由器,然后转到界面的端口转发部分。对我来说,它是虚拟服务器/端口转发在下面广域网. 添加具有以下设置的新条目:
- 服务名称:您可以为其指定任意名称。
- 协议:TCP/UPD/两个都
- 外部端口:25565
- 内部端口:25565
- 内部 IP 地址:当地的你的机器的 IP
- 源 IP:留空
下面是我的路由器配置的屏幕截图: Minecraft Java 端口转发配置
编辑后图像会以内联方式显示,我将不胜感激。我的 REP 还不够,无法做到这一点。
答案2
我使用的是 CGNat,所以无法打开端口。很容易发现:如果您的调制解调器使用 SIM 卡运行,则它使用 4G/5G,这意味着这是 CGNat